数据库 · 6 11 月, 2024

利用Redis輕鬆配置IP連接(redis設置ip連接)

利用Redis輕鬆配置IP連接(redis設置ip連接)

Redis是一個高效能的鍵值存儲系統,廣泛應用於緩存、消息隊列和數據持久化等場景。隨著雲計算和分佈式系統的普及,Redis的使用越來越普遍。在這篇文章中,我們將探討如何輕鬆配置Redis的IP連接,以便在不同的環境中使用。

Redis的基本概念

Redis是一個開源的內存數據結構存儲系統,支持多種數據結構,如字符串、哈希、列表、集合和有序集合。它的高效性能使其成為許多應用程序的首選。Redis的設置相對簡單,但在配置IP連接時,了解一些基本概念是非常重要的。

Redis的配置文件

Redis的配置主要通過一個名為redis.conf的配置文件來完成。這個文件包含了Redis的各種設置,包括端口、IP地址、持久化選項等。要配置Redis的IP連接,您需要找到並編輯這個文件。

編輯redis.conf文件

首先,您需要找到redis.conf文件。通常,這個文件位於Redis安裝目錄下。使用文本編輯器打開它,然後找到以下幾個重要的配置項:

  • bind:這個選項用來指定Redis服務器綁定的IP地址。
  • protected-mode:這個選項用來啟用或禁用保護模式。
  • port:這個選項用來指定Redis服務器的端口號。

配置IP連接

要配置Redis的IP連接,您需要修改bind選項。默認情況下,Redis只會綁定到127.0.0.1,這意味著它只能接受來自本地的連接。如果您希望Redis能夠接受來自其他IP地址的連接,您需要將bind選項設置為您的伺服器的公共IP地址,或者使用0.0.0.0來允許所有IP地址的連接。

bind 0.0.0.0

此外,您還需要確保protected-mode設置為no,以便在非本地連接時不會受到限制:

protected-mode no

重啟Redis服務

完成配置後,您需要重啟Redis服務以使更改生效。可以使用以下命令來重啟Redis:

sudo systemctl restart redis

安全性考量

在配置Redis以接受外部IP連接時,安全性是非常重要的考量。開放Redis服務器到公共互聯網可能會導致安全風險,因此建議採取以下措施來保護您的Redis服務器:

  • 使用防火牆限制可以訪問Redis的IP地址。
  • 啟用Redis的身份驗證功能,通過設置requirepass選項來要求密碼。
  • 定期更新Redis版本,以修補已知的安全漏洞。

總結

通過以上步驟,您可以輕鬆配置Redis的IP連接,從而使其能夠接受來自不同IP地址的請求。在當今的雲計算環境中,這種靈活性是非常重要的。無論您是使用VPS還是其他類型的伺服器,確保您的Redis配置正確且安全是至關重要的。如果您需要更多有關香港VPS或其他伺服器解決方案的信息,請訪問我們的網站 Server.HK